The Upstream Request Timeout Error is one of the more frustrating technical issues that can occur when users attempt to access Spotify’s services. This error typically arises when Spotify’s servers fail to receive a timely response from another server or the user’s device, leading to interruptions in music streaming or the app’s functionality. In this article, we’ll explore the causes of this error, its impact on Spotify users, and how to troubleshoot and prevent this issue. We will also look at how Spotify manages these errors internally and how similar issues are handled on other streaming platforms.

What is an Upstream Request Timeout?

An upstream request timeout occurs when a request made from one server to another does not receive a response within a specified time frame. This type of error is common in many online services, particularly those that involve multiple servers working together to deliver content to end users, such as Spotify. When the request exceeds the allowable time limit, the connection times out, resulting in an error message. Common causes for this include server overloads, high latency, or temporary connection failures.

General Causes of Upstream Request Timeouts

Upstream timeouts can occur for various reasons, such as:

  • Server Overload: When the server handling a request is overwhelmed by traffic, it may not respond in time.
  • Latency Issues: Delays in communication between servers can cause the timeout error.
  • Poor Network Conditions: A weak or unstable network connection can prevent the request from reaching the server.

Common Causes of Upstream Request Timeout on Spotify

On Spotify, upstream request timeouts often occur during periods of high traffic or when users experience issues with their internet connections. Here are some specific reasons why this might happen:

Server Overloads and Latency

Spotify’s servers handle millions of users worldwide, and during peak hours or major events (such as album releases), server overloads can cause requests to slow down, resulting in timeouts. Latency, which refers to delays in data transmission between servers, can also lead to similar issues.

Network Issues

Network-related problems, such as low bandwidth or frequent disconnections, can significantly contribute to upstream timeouts on Spotify. Users with poor or unstable internet connections are more likely to encounter this error, particularly if they are streaming in high quality.

Browser and Device Compatibility Problems

At times, the device or browser being used to access Spotify might have compatibility issues, which can result in failed requests or upstream timeouts. Ensuring that the Spotify app or web player is updated to the latest version can mitigate some of these issues.

How Does Spotify Handle Upstream Request Timeout Errors?

Spotify has systems in place to manage and reduce the occurrence of upstream request timeout errors. Their backend infrastructure is designed to identify and resolve these issues quickly. Here’s how Spotify manages this error on its platform:

Server-Side Management

Spotify uses a distributed server architecture that helps balance the load across multiple servers. If one server is experiencing issues or is overloaded, the request may be rerouted to another server that is better equipped to handle it. This method helps reduce the frequency of upstream timeout errors.

Error Reporting and Alerts

Spotify also employs monitoring tools that alert their engineers when an unusually high number of upstream request timeouts are detected. This enables them to take quick action to resolve server-related issues before they impact more users.

Impact of Upstream Request Timeout on Spotify User Experience

The most noticeable impact of an upstream request timeout on Spotify is the interruption of music playback. Users might experience:

  • Sudden Pauses: Songs may stop playing abruptly when a timeout occurs.
  • Playback Failures: Users might see an error message and be unable to play their selected tracks.

Frequent occurrences can frustrate users and lead to dissatisfaction with the service, making it important for both users and Spotify to address these errors promptly.

How to Fix Upstream Request Timeout Error on Spotify

If you encounter an upstream request timeout error while using Spotify, here are some steps you can take to resolve the issue:

Restart Devices and Apps

Sometimes, simply restarting your device or the Spotify app can resolve the issue. This clears any temporary glitches that might be causing the timeout error.

Check Internet Connectivity

Ensure that you have a stable internet connection. Switching to a wired connection or moving closer to your Wi-Fi router can help.

Clear Cache and Cookies

Sometimes, stored data in your browser or the Spotify app can cause performance issues. Clearing your cache and cookies can refresh the app and may resolve the timeout error. On mobile devices, uninstalling and reinstalling the app can also help resolve these issues.

Top Solutions to fix Upstream Request Timed Out Error on Spotify

  • Repair your internet connection
  • Check if Spotify is experiencing downtime
  • Visit Spotify in Incognito Mode
  • Clear browser cache data
  • Update your web browser
  • Download Spotify Desktop App

Update Your App or Browser

Make sure you’re running the latest version of the Spotify app or web player. Outdated versions can lead to compatibility issues that might cause upstream request timeouts.

Disable Browser Extensions

Certain browser extensions, such as ad blockers or privacy tools, may interfere with Spotify’s web player and cause it to experience errors. Try disabling these extensions or running Spotify in incognito mode to see if the problem persists.

Server-Side Solutions for Spotify Upstream Request Timeout

From Spotify’s perspective, resolving upstream request timeouts involves optimizing their server-side processes. Large-scale streaming services like Spotify must focus on high availability, low latency, and fault tolerance to keep their systems running smoothly.

Load Balancing and Server Optimization

Spotify uses load balancing techniques to evenly distribute traffic across multiple servers. This helps prevent any single server from being overwhelmed, which can cause timeouts. By ensuring that requests are evenly distributed, Spotify can reduce the chances of an upstream timeout error.

Content Delivery Networks (CDNs)

CDNs are essential for improving the speed and reliability of Spotify’s content delivery. By caching content closer to the end user, CDNs reduce the time it takes for requests to be processed, which helps prevent timeouts. Spotify’s global infrastructure likely uses CDNs to serve content efficiently to its millions of users worldwide.

Network Solutions for Preventing Upstream Timeout Errors

For users experiencing frequent upstream timeout errors, improving their network performance is key to reducing the occurrence of these issues. Here are some ways to enhance network performance:

Enhance Network Performance

Ensure that your internet connection is strong and stable. A high-speed broadband connection with low latency is ideal for streaming music on Spotify. For users in areas with poor Wi-Fi coverage, using a wired Ethernet connection may help resolve timeout issues.

Reducing Latency and Optimizing Traffic

Reducing latency is crucial for uninterrupted streaming. Latency refers to the delay that occurs when data travels from the user’s device to Spotify’s servers and back. Optimizing traffic by prioritizing Spotify’s data packets over others can help reduce latency, particularly on networks with limited bandwidth.

Best Practices for Spotify Developers to Avoid Timeout Errors

Spotify’s developers employ a range of best practices to reduce the chances of upstream timeout errors occurring on the platform. These practices ensure that the system can handle high demand without compromising performance.

Efficient Code Practices

By writing efficient, optimized code, Spotify’s developers ensure that their systems can handle multiple requests without overloading. This includes minimizing database queries, optimizing APIs, and using efficient algorithms that reduce processing time and memory usage.

Regular System Maintenance

Spotify regularly performs system maintenance to keep its infrastructure running smoothly. This includes updating server software, optimizing databases, and resolving any potential bottlenecks that could lead to upstream request timeouts.

How to Contact Spotify Support for Upstream Timeout Issues

If you’ve tried all troubleshooting steps and still encounter upstream request timeout errors, it may be time to contact Spotify Support. Here are your options:

Customer Support Options

Spotify offers several ways to get in touch with their support team:

  • Spotify Help Center: The Help Center contains troubleshooting articles and guides.
  • Spotify Community: A user forum where you can find answers from other users and Spotify staff.
  • Social Media: You can reach out to Spotify on social media platforms like Twitter for quicker responses.

Escalating Unresolved Issues

If your issue remains unresolved after trying these methods, you may need to escalate the issue by contacting Spotify’s technical support team directly via email or live chat. Be sure to provide detailed information about the issue, including any troubleshooting steps you’ve already taken.

Comparing Upstream Request Timeout Errors Across Streaming Platforms

Lessons Learned from Other Services: Spotify can learn from how other platforms handle upstream request timeouts by continuing to invest in better infrastructure, user support, and real-time monitoring.

Upstream request timeouts aren’t unique to Spotify; other streaming platforms like YouTube, Netflix, and Apple Music also experience similar issues. Here’s how these platforms handle these errors:

Similar Issues on Other Platforms

  • YouTube: Users often encounter buffering or playback issues due to server or network timeouts.
  • Netflix: Netflix employs dynamic buffering techniques to handle timeouts and minimize playback interruptions.
  • Apple Music: Like Spotify, Apple Music uses CDNs and load balancers to ensure smooth streaming and reduce timeouts.

The Role of Third-Party Tools in Detecting Spotify Errors

Spotify relies on a variety of third-party tools to detect and manage upstream request timeouts. These tools monitor the health of Spotify’s servers and ensure that any errors are detected and addressed as quickly as possible.

Tools to Detect and Monitor Request Timeout

  • Pingdom: A tool that tracks server performance and uptime, helping to detect issues like timeouts before they affect users.
  • New Relic: A performance monitoring tool that provides detailed insights into server performance and error rates, helping Spotify detect and resolve timeout issues in real time.

Monitoring Tools Spotify Uses

Spotify likely uses a combination of third-party and proprietary monitoring tools to ensure optimal performance. These tools allow Spotify’s engineers to monitor their servers’ health in real time and fix any issues that may cause upstream request timeouts.

Real-Time Monitoring and Prevention of Upstream Timeout Errors

Preventing upstream request timeouts requires proactive monitoring and management of Spotify’s servers. By using real-time monitoring systems, Spotify can identify potential problems before they escalate into user-facing issues.

How Real-Time Monitoring Can Mitigate Timeout Errors

Real-time monitoring tools help detect slow or failing servers early, allowing Spotify to reroute traffic or spin up additional servers to handle the load. This proactive approach can significantly reduce the number of upstream timeout errors experienced by users.

Automated Error Detection Systems

Automated error detection systems help Spotify identify patterns that might lead to upstream request timeouts, such as sudden spikes in traffic or recurring network issues. These systems can alert engineers to potential problems and even automatically resolve certain issues before they affect users.

Case Studies of Upstream Timeout Issues on Spotify

To better understand how Spotify handles upstream request timeout errors, let’s look at some real-world examples where these issues have occurred.

Real-Life Examples of Upstream Timeout Errors

In 2022, during a popular album release, Spotify experienced a surge in traffic that led to an increase in upstream request timeouts. The servers were overwhelmed by the number of requests, causing intermittent outages for users worldwide.

How Spotify Resolved Them

Spotify responded by adding more server capacity and implementing additional load balancing measures to handle the increased traffic. Within hours, the issue was resolved, and normal service was restored.

How Spotify’s Infrastructure Evolves to Minimize Timeout Errors

As Spotify continues to grow, its infrastructure must evolve to handle more users and prevent issues like upstream request timeouts. Spotify invests heavily in upgrading its servers, optimizing its backend systems, and improving its content delivery mechanisms.

Server Upgrades and Scaling Strategies

Spotify regularly upgrades its servers to handle increasing traffic volumes. They also use auto-scaling strategies, which allow them to automatically add more servers when traffic spikes, preventing timeout errors.

Future Infrastructure Improvements

Looking ahead, Spotify is likely to invest in more advanced AI-driven monitoring and optimization tools. These tools can help predict server load patterns and adjust resources in real-time to avoid potential upstream timeout errors.

FAQs: Upstream Request Timeout Error on Spotify

What does “Upstream Request Timeout Error” mean on Spotify?

The “Upstream Request Timeout Error” occurs when Spotify’s servers fail to get a response within a set time limit from another server or device. This error may result from server overloads, network issues, or device problems, and typically leads to interruptions in playback or an inability to load content.

How can I fix an Upstream Request Timeout Error on Spotify?

To resolve this error, you can try restarting your device, checking your internet connection, clearing your cache, updating your Spotify app, and ensuring that no browser extensions are interfering with the Spotify web player. If the problem persists, contacting Spotify’s customer support may be necessary.

Why does the Upstream Request Timeout Error happen during high-traffic times on Spotify?

During high-traffic periods, such as when new albums are released, Spotify’s servers experience a surge in user requests. If the servers become overloaded or slow to respond, an upstream timeout can occur. Spotify uses load balancing to help mitigate these situations, but occasional errors may still happen when traffic spikes are extreme.

Does my internet connection affect the Upstream Request Timeout Error?

Yes, a weak or unstable internet connection is one of the leading causes of upstream request timeouts. If your connection is slow, drops frequently, or has high latency, it can prevent your device from maintaining a stable connection to Spotify’s servers, leading to timeouts.

Is there a way to prevent Upstream Request Timeout Errors on Spotify?

To minimize the chances of encountering this error, ensure that your internet connection is stable, use updated versions of the Spotify app, and avoid running too many apps or browser extensions that could interfere with the service. Spotify’s infrastructure is also designed to mitigate these errors, so future improvements will likely reduce their occurrence.

Do other streaming platforms face similar timeout issues?

Yes, upstream request timeout errors are not exclusive to Spotify. Other platforms like Netflix, YouTube, and Apple Music face similar problems, especially during periods of high demand or server issues. Like Spotify, these platforms also use load balancing and real-time monitoring to minimize the impact of such errors.

Conclusion

The Upstream Request Timeout Error on Spotify can disrupt the user experience, but with the right troubleshooting steps and Spotify’s proactive server management, most users can resolve or prevent these errors. As Spotify continues to refine its infrastructure and invest in real-time monitoring tools, the frequency of upstream timeouts is likely to decrease. By staying informed about the causes and solutions, users can ensure a smoother listening experience on the platform.

The Upstream Request Timeout Error on Spotify can be a temporary but frustrating issue for users, especially during times of high server traffic or with poor internet connections. Following the troubleshooting tips outlined in this article and contacting Spotify support when necessary can help you resolve the problem quickly. As Spotify continues to refine its infrastructure and support systems, users can expect fewer occurrences of this error and a smoother streaming experience overall.

By Guest Post Reach

GuestPostReach providing knowledge and information on broad range of topics. At GuestPostReach published content is carefully researched and written by a team of experts, with a focus on providing accurate and up-to-date information. We hope you find our content helpful and informative to readers, authors and everyone.